1.Recent Progress in Detection Techniques of Thyroglobulin
Yue WU ; Yong-Jie SHAN ; Shou-Ji CAO ; Shi-Qi JI ; Bo-Wen CHEN ; Xian-Ying MENG ; Zhen-Xin WANG
Chinese Journal of Analytical Chemistry 2024;52(9):1234-1243
		                        		
		                        			
		                        			Thyroglobulin(Tg)is a glycoprotein with large molecular weight,which is synthesized and secreted into the bloodstream by thyroid follicular cells.The concentration level of Tg in blood is one of the important biomarkers for diagnosis of thyroid diseases such as differentiated thyroid cancer(DTC),subacute thyroiditis,etc..Radioimmunoassay(RIA),immunoradiometric assay(IRMA),and immunochemiluminescence assay(ICMA)are the main clinical methods for detecting Tg.Recently,for meeting the requirement of detecting low concentration of Tg in blood after thyroid clearance surgery,researchers have developed various high-performance analysis methods for detecting Tg concentration in blood samples,providing new assays for thyroid disease screening and efficacy evaluation.This review summarized the analysis methods of Tg,especially the new progresses in the biosensors for monitoring low concentration of Tg in blood during the past five years.The current technical challenges of these methods in clinical applications were briefly discussed,which might provide useful information for developing new liquid biopsy methods of DTC.

3.Reduced SARS-CoV-2 infection risk is associated with the use of Seven-Flavor Herb Tea: A multi-center observational study in Shanghai, China.
Shun-Xian ZHANG ; Xiao-Xu CHEN ; Yong ZHENG ; Bing-Hua CAI ; Wei SHI ; Ming RU ; Hui LI ; Dan-Dan ZHANG ; Yu TIAN ; Yue-Lai CHEN
Journal of Integrative Medicine 2023;21(4):369-376
		                        		
		                        			OBJECTIVE:
		                        			Omicron, a severe acute respiratory syndrome coronavirus 2 (SARS-CoV-2) variant, is responsible for numerous infections in China. This study investigates the association between the use of Seven-Flavor Herb Tea (SFHT) and the risk of SARS-CoV-2 infection to develop precise and differentiated strategies for control of the coronavirus disease 2019 (COVID-19).
		                        		
		                        			METHODS:
		                        			This case-control study was conducted at shelter hospitals and quarantine hotels in China. A total of 5348 laboratory-confirmed COVID-19 patients were enrolled between April 1 and May 31, 2022, while 2190 uninfected individuals served as healthy controls. Structured questionnaires were used to collect data on demographics, underlying diseases, vaccination status, and use of SFHT. Patients were propensity-score-matched using 1:1 nearest-neighbor matching of the logit of the propensity score. Subsequently, a conditional logistic regression model was used for data analysis.
		                        		
		                        			RESULTS:
		                        			Overall, 7538 eligible subjects were recruited, with an average age of [45.54 ± 16.94] years. The age of COVID-19 patients was significantly higher than that of uninfected individuals ([48.25 ± 17.48] years vs [38.92 ± 13.41] years; t = 22.437, P < 0.001). A total of 2190 COVID-19 cases were matched with uninfected individuals at a 1:1 ratio. The use of SFHT (odds ratio = 0.753, 95% confidence interval: 0.692, 0.820) was associated with a lower risk of SARS-CoV-2 infection compared to untreated individuals.
		                        		
		                        			CONCLUSION
		                        			Our findings suggest that taking SFHT reduces the risk of SARS-CoV-2 infection. This is a useful study in the larger picture of COVID-19 management, but data from large-sample multi-center, randomized clinical trial are warranted to confirm the finding. 4.Efficacy and safety of hyperthermic intraperitoneal chemotherapy combined with systemic treatment in the management of malignant ascites
Xian-Min LI ; Wei YUAN ; Yong CHEN ; Tian-Shu LIU ; Yue-Hong CUI
Chinese Journal of Clinical Medicine 2023;30(6):975-980
		                        		
		                        			
		                        			Objective To evaluate the clinical efficacy and safety of hyperthermic intraperitoneal chemotherapy(HIPEC)combined with systemic treatment in solid tumor with malignant ascites(MA).Methods The clinical data of 88 patients with MA who received HIPEC combined with systemic treatment in Department of Medical Oncology,Zhongshan Hospital,Fudan University from July 2020 to December 2022 were retrospectively analyzed.The control rate of MA was analyzed,and the clinicopathological characteristics of patients with effective and noneffective MA treatment were compared.The Kaplan-Meier method was used to analyze the MA control time of patients with gastric cancer and non-gastric cancer,and patients who used and did not use paclitaxel(PTX).The differences in peripheral blood immune cells before and after treatment were compared.Results Until May 31,2023,the overall control rate of HIPEC combined with systemic chemotherapy for MA was 72.73%(64/88),and the median control time was 5.82 months.There was no difference in serum albumin level,systemic treatment regimen and perfusion times etc.between the effective group and the noneffective group.There were differences in the short-term efficacy of MA among patients with different primary tumor,and the control rate of gastric cancer was higher than that of non-gastric cancer(82.69%vs 58.33%,P=0.023).Kaplan-Meier analysis showed that there was no difference in ascites control time between gastric cancer and non-gastric cancer patients(7.50 months vs 5.29 months,P=0.354);compared to non-PTX medicine such as 5-fluorouracil(5-FU)and cisplatin(DDP),PTX significantly prolonged the control time of ascites(6.44 months vs 2.73 months,P=0.024).After treatment,CD4+T/CD8+T rate elevated.48.86%(43/88)patients had mild abdominal distension and abdominal pain,which could be relieved in a short time after treatment;4.55%(4/88)patients discontinued anti-tumor treatment because of digestive adverse effects.Conclusions HIPEC combined with systemic chemotherapy is safe and effective for MA and has a better short-term efficacy for gastric cancer,and PTX as the perfusion agent for HIPEC can prolong the control time of MA.
		                        		
		                        		
		                        		
		                        	
5.Therapeutic effects of alcohol septal ablation in mildly symptomatic patients with hypertrophic obstructive cardiomyopathy.
Pei Jin LI ; Jie Jun SUN ; Mao Lin CHEN ; Xian Peng YU ; Hua ZHAO ; Yue Chun GAO ; Xiao Ling ZHANG ; Teng Yong JIANG ; Ji Qiang HE
Chinese Journal of Cardiology 2022;50(4):369-374
		                        		
		                        			
		                        			Objective: To observe the therapeutic effects of alcohol septal ablation (ASA) in mildly symptomatic patients (NYHA class Ⅱ) with hypertrophic obstructive cardiomyopathy(HOCM). Methods: This retrospective study included 150 mildly symptomatic patients with HOCM hospitalized in Beijing Anzhen Hospital affiliated to Capital Medical University from March 2001 to December 2017, consisting of medical therapy group (n=102) and ASA group (n=48). Baseline clinical data were collected, patients were followed up to a mean of 6.0 (3.5, 8.1) years. Overall and HCM-related mortality events (including chronic heart failure, atrial fibrillation related stroke, sudden cardiac death) were observed in the two groups. Moreover, the improvement of NYHA function classification and left ventricular outflow tract gradient (LVOTG) were also evaluated. Survival analysis was performed by Kaplan-Meier method. Results: Age of this cohort was (52.9±14.5)years, 92 cases(61.3%) were male. In the follow-up, LVOTG was reduced from (85.8±35.4)mmHg (1 mmHg=0.133 kPa) to (27.7±19.8)mmHg (P<0.001) in the ASA group, and from (66.3±35.0)mmHg to (56.5±27.7)mmHg in medical therapy group(P<0.01). At the last clinical follow-up, there were 32 patients (66.7%) whose LVOTG were<30 mmHg, septal thickness decreased from (20.3±3.8)mm to (16.1±3.4)mm (P<0.001), NYHA classification was also remarkably improved (P<0.001). New-onset atrial fibrillation tended to be lower in the ASA group compared to medical therapy group (9.3%(4/43) vs. 20.8%(20/96),P=0.096). Eleven patients (10.8%) in the medical therapy group and 2 patients (4.2%) in the ASA group died during the follow-up. One patient received pacemaker during the peri-procedural period, 1 patient was implanted with two-chamber pacemaker due to Ⅲ° atrioventricular block at 10 years after operation in the ASA group. Survival free of all-cause mortality of ASA group at 5 and 10 years was 97.9% and 97.9%, respectively, which was comparable to the medical therapy group (P=0.231). Survival free of HCM-related mortality was similar between the two groups (P=0.397). Conclusions: Compared with medical therapy in mildly symptomatic patients with HOCM, long-term survival rate is similar after ASA. Meanwhile, ASA can remarkably reduce LVOTG and improve the clinical status of the patients. Therefore, ASA may be used as an alternative therapy for mildly symptomatic HOCM patients.

8.Construction and in vitro evaluation of pH-responsive and tumor-targeted PTEN/PLGA-(HE)10-MAP nanoparticles
Qin YONG ; Hanxun YUE ; Min SHI ; Shiqin HUANG ; Xuan ZHAO ; Xian YU
Journal of China Pharmaceutical University 2021;52(3):301-310
		                        		
		                        			
		                        			To construct PTEN/PLGA-(HE)10-MAP nanoparticles, which encapsulated PTEN plasmid DNA and combined with the pH-responsive cell-penetrating peptides (CPPs), and to investigate their effects of gene delivery and anti-tumor targets in vitro. Poly (lactic-co-glycolic acid) (PLGA) nanoparticles loaded with PTEN plasmid DNA were prepared by double emulsification-solvent evaporation method. PTEN/PLGA-(HE)10-MAP nanoparticles were prepared by coupling the histidine-glutamic acid-model amphipathic peptide nanocomplex [(HE)10-MAP] to the surface through amide condensation reaction. Particle size, Zeta potential, encapsulation rate and drug loading were tested to characterize the nanoparticles. By analyzing the cytotoxicity, cellular uptake, targeted transfection of eukaryotic expression plasmids and anti-tumor cell proliferation, the feasibility as a targeted gene delivery system were evaluated. The particle size of PTEN/PLGA-(HE)10-MAP nanoparticles was (266.5 ± 2.86) nm, with the encapsulation efficiency (80.6 ± 6.11)%. Zeta potentials were -(6.7 ± 0.26) mV, +(0.7 ± 0.22) mV and +(37.5 ± 0.85) mV at pH 7.4, 7.0 and 6.5, respectively. In the cytotoxicity test, the cell survival rates of tumor and normal cells were above 80%.Non-loading PLGA-(HE)10-MAP nanoparticles showed no obvious cytotoxicity. The results of cellular uptake experiments showed that PTEN/PLGA-(HE)10-MAP nanoparticles were more readily taken up by cells.The results of CCK-8 showed that the nanoparticles could pH-specifically inhibit proliferation of tumor cell in vitro.And PTEN/PLGA-(HE)10-MAP nanoparticles may be applied in tumor gene therapy.
